Waiakahiula Ahupua`a, located between the Waiakahiula shoreline and the inland lava fields, is a coastal and rural Hawaiian Beaches neighborhood with oceanfront vistas and a rugged volcanic landscape. The area reads as low-slung, island-style homes set along long, quiet roads where palms and ʻōhiʻa frame wide skies. Neighborhood character concentrates around the junction of Highway 130 and Kahakai Boulevard, where roadside fruit stands, plate-lunch counters, and small service shops set a practical, local rhythm. Community pillars include the SPACE Seaview Performing Arts Center for live shows, the Makuʻu Farmers Market for weekend produce and crafts, and the Pāhoa Village Museum for local history. Trade winds and salt air shape daily routines, while tidepools and lava rock edges define the coastline. Evenings lean porch-forward, with dark-sky views and the steady sound of the ocean.

A-1A
Agricultural District - 1 Acre
The A (agricultural) district provides for agricultural and very low density agriculturally-based residential use, encompassing rural areas of good to marginal agricultural and grazing land, forest land, game habitats, and areas where urbanization is not found to be appropriate. A-1a is an agricultural district with a minimum building site area of 1 acre.
Permitted uses
Include but are not limited to:
Agriculture
Equestrian facility
Greenhouse / nursery
Livestock production
Housing-Group
Housing-Single unit
Kennel
Veterinary clinic
Agriculture-Cropland
Agriculture-Pastureland
